HC Deb 22 February 1993 vol 219 cc463-4W
Mr. Tyler

To ask the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food what is his latest estimate of the number and percentage of cereal farmers in each EC member state who will have to place land in set-aside.

Mr. Curry

The information in the following table is derived from budgetary estimates of expenditure on the CAP reform package prepared by the Commission. The estimates do not distinguish between cereals farmers and those growing oilseeds or protein crops, both of which are also covered by the arable area payments scheme.

Country Number of growers expected to set land aside Percentage of growers expected to set land aside
Belgium 7,644 16
Denmark 37,770 46
Germany 105,474 21
Greece 4,378 1
Spain 58,169 8
France 202,744 34
Ireland 6,285 15
Italy 34,210 3
Luxembourg 256 10
Netherlands 6,068 26
Portugal 2,349 1
United Kingdom 50,363 63
Total 515,710 12

Mr. Tyler

To ask the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food what is his estimate of the likely acreage for set-aside for cereal land in each EC member state under the common agricultural policy reform proposals.

Mr. Curry

I refer the hon. Member to my reply of 14 December 1992 at column70. That information was derived from Commission estimates which do not distinguish between land used to grow cereals and land used for other arable crops eligible for the new arable area payments.
